Building Exterior Cleaning Schedule, 6/30-7/2, 2026

Down below is the schedule and what tenants need to do upon the arrival of Soft Spray Solution Company. 

Soft Spray Solution Company will arrive at approximately 8:00 AM each morning, starting at the main entrance. 

PROJECT SCHEDULE:

Tuesday, June 30th:             Buildings 1 through 9                  Groups:  ( 1, 2, 3  –  4, 5, 6  –  7, 8, 9 )
Wednesday, July 1st:           Buildings 10 through 18              Groups: ( 10, 11, 12  –  13, 14, 15   –  16, 17, 18 )
Thursday, July 2nd:            Buildings 19 through 21              Building (19, 20, 21 )

Note: Thursday also serves as our built-in buffer day should we run into any unexpected weather or require extra time on earlier buildings.

RESIDENT PREPARATION AND REQUEST:

Balcony Clearings:

Residents in Buildings 1–18 MUST have their balconies cleared by Tuesday morning.Residents in Buildings 19–21 MUST have theirs cleared by Wednesday morning.

Windows & Doors: For safety and to prevent any water intrusion, all residents must keep their windows and doors tightly shut on the days their buildings are being serviced.

PERSONAL PROPERTIES:

Please ensure all items that residents do not want to get wet or soapy are moved off the balconies and away from the immediate exterior.

Pool is open now: Pool Rules 2026

The pool is now open for resident use, however, the hot tub remains temporarily closed. Please be aware that the chlorine level today is slightly elevated, for those who may be sensitive to it.We will be making minor operational adjustments and improvements as we continue to fine-tune procedures and ensure compliance with current safety and facility requirements. 

We appreciate your patience and cooperation during this process. In anticipation of the new automatic clubhouse locking system, and as we continue moving toward more automated facility operations, the pool will close each evening between 8:30 PM and 8:45 PM. This allows all swimmers adequate time to exit the pool area and access bathrooms/clubhouse, as needed, before the building automatically locks at 9:00 PM.  As part of these operational improvements, additional closed-circuit security cameras will be installed around the exterior of the clubhouse. The purpose of these cameras is to help protect Association property, improve security, assist with incident review when necessary. Cameras do not record sound (video only) and will not be actively monitored, footage will only be reviewed when needed to investigate property damage, unauthorized access, or other reported incidents.  
A few important reminders:
• The new gate latch may take a little getting used to. To open, pull up on the small tab at the top to release the latch. The gate should be self closing, but please ensure it does not remain open. This is a State requirement. 

• Pool use is limited to residents and up to two (2) guests per household. Residents must accompany their guests and are responsible for ensuring all guests follow pool rules.

• Children are not permitted in the hot tub. This is a State health regulation and an important safety requirement. Residents who repeatedly disregard this rule may be asked to leave the pool area.

• Hot tub use should be limited to 15-minute increments.

• Children must never be left unattended in the pool area. Adult supervision is required at all times.

• There is no lifeguard on duty. Swim at your own risk.

Maintaining the pool facility requires significant time, coordination, and ongoing effort. Please help by following all posted rules, cleaning up after use, and respecting the facility and those responsible for its upkeep.

2026 Garden Registration for Community Gardens

Join our 2026 Community Garden!

Our community garden is now open for 2026 registration, and we would love for you to be part of it. Whether you are a seasoned gardener or just getting started, this is a great way to enjoy the outdoors and be part of a shared community space. Residents (both owners and tenants) are welcome to apply for a garden spot. To participate, simply download the application form below and submit it to the Office.

There is an annual fee of $10 per plot and a refundable deposit of $10 to ensure end-of-season cleanup.
